Fished on the Trolldoll out of Hi on Sat. Caught 5 nice gaffers and then decided to do some bottom fishing. Filled the other fishbox with nice seabass, vermillion snappers, and our first grouper. We fished a nice drop from 200'-170 New depthfinder kicks arse. Furuno 585. You can see a Flounder fart at 50 fathoms. I'm prety sure the first pic is a speckled hind, but I'm not sure of the second pic. Warsaw is my first guess. Now lets see if I can do the picture thing. Oops I posted them in the wrong order.

Yes its a kitty mitchell, the other may be a juvenile warsaw or a phase of snowy. The Jack is an almaco...

Great pictures from the Lake Atlantic!!!
As was stated before they look like the following to me.
1. Subadult (female) Warsaw
2. Speckled Hind or Kitty Mitchell
3. Small Amberjack. Tons of them out of Hatteras. It is a pain in the ass when you get 2 or 3 of them on at the same time when dropping on the rocks in 50-60fthms. Were you down around the 000 for the grouper? Seems like we catch more grouper closer to the 000 and below. More seabass and tilefish from 280 and above.
